Associations to the word «Ombu»

Noun

1

Dictionary definition

OMBU, noun. Fast-growing herbaceous evergreen tree of South America having a broad trunk with high water content and dark green oval leaves.

Wise words

Kind words do not cost much. Yet they accomplish much.
Blaise Pascal